在Debian系统下,创建PostgreSQL视图需要遵循以下步骤:
sudo apt-get update sudo apt-get install postgresql postgresql-contrib sudo -u postgres切换到postgres用户,然后使用psql命令进入PostgreSQL命令行界面:sudo -u postgres psql CREATE DATABASE mydatabase; \c mydatabase employees的表,您希望创建一个视图,显示所有员工的姓名和电子邮件地址:SELECT name, email FROM employees; CREATE VIEW语句创建视图。将上面编写的SELECT查询作为视图的定义:CREATE VIEW employee_info AS SELECT name, email FROM employees; 这将创建一个名为employee_info的新视图,其中包含所有员工的姓名和电子邮件地址。
SELECT * FROM employee_info; 这将显示employee_info视图中的所有数据。
CREATE OR REPLACE VIEW语句:CREATE OR REPLACE VIEW employee_info AS SELECT name, email, phone FROM employees; 这将更新employee_info视图,以包含员工的姓名、电子邮件地址和电话号码。
DROP VIEW语句删除它:DROP VIEW employee_info; 这将删除名为employee_info的视图。